Dental Caries Prevention
To prevent tooth decay, you must practice great oral health behaviors and make regular visits to the dental expert.
- Brush your teeth twice a day with fluoride tooth paste, making certain to cleanse all surfaces of your teeth and gum tissues.
- Remember to replace your toothbrush every three to four months or sooner if the bristles end up being torn.
- Flossing daily is likewise important to remove plaque and food fragments from between the teeth.
- Avoid sweet and acidic foods and beverages, as they can contribute to tooth decay.
- Instead, select nourishing foods like fruits, veggies, and dairy items that advertise dental health.
- Finally, ensure to arrange normal dental check-ups and cleanings to catch any prospective oral issues early and maintain a healthy and balanced smile.
Gum Tissue Disease Prevention
Maintaining excellent dental health routines and regular dental sees not only stop dental caries, yet also play a vital duty in avoiding gum tissue disease. Periodontal disease, also referred to as gum condition, is a common trouble that affects the gum tissues and cells surrounding the teeth.
To keep your gum tissues healthy and balanced and protect against gum tissue illness, below are a couple of basic steps you can take:
- Brush your teeth twice a day with a fluoride tooth paste.
- Floss daily to eliminate plaque and food fragments from in between your teeth.
- Make use of an anti-bacterial mouthwash to reduce germs in your mouth.
- Eat a well balanced diet and restriction sugary treats and beverages.
